Man Charged In Allentown Fire

A man has been charged in connection with a fire that damaged multiple homes in the 700 block of Cedar Street last evening. According to police documents, Mota Ramirez has been charged with criminal attempt of homicide, a felony, for his intentional attempt to cause the deaths of two individuals, Nohemi Guzman-DeSantos and Niobel Lopez Gutierrez. He is also facing charges of aggravated assault, arson, and reckless endangerment.

The fire spread to approximately six homes, and Ramirez is currently in custody at Lehigh County Jail, with a bail set at $750,000. Police arrived on the scene around 4:20 PM on Thursday and discovered a victim who had been assaulted, showing signs of injury to her face and neck due to the fire. Four firefighters were treated in the hospital for minor injuries, and three individuals were hospitalized, one of whom is in critical condition.

In total, six homes were impacted, and several others lost power. Approximately 30 residents have been displaced, leaving them without shelter. They sought warmth in a nearby bus on Thursday evening. The Pennsylvania Rivers Chapter of the American Red Cross assisted 12 people affected by this incident.
